SOFT COATED WHEATEN THREE COUNTIES 13 Judge: Mr W Browne-Cole BEST OF BREED : 1527 WITHINGTON Miss S Ch Fantasa Blonde Lilley SOFT COATED WHEATEN JUDGE THREE COUNTIES 13 Soft Coated Wheaten Terriers PD (3) 1 Mapson's Abiqua Wild Jack Of Hearts, lovely balanced puppy with good topline, very good front & rear, should do well; 2 Thoburn's Northridge Gotan Go, another promising youngster, very good coat texture, moved steadily; 3 Satherley & Gibbons' Silkcroft No More Games. JD (4) 1 Thackray's Abiqua Wild On An Ace Trip, liked his head & ears, very good front, correct coat texture, moved very well both ways; 2 Bradford's Abiqua Wild Casinoroyale, well balanced dog, good coat & colour. Lost out in movement; 3 N Gotan Go. PGD (2) 1 Mapson's Zaraslake Sirocco, pleasing head shape, well sprung rib, strong loin. Needs to settle a little in movement. LD (7) 1 Howes' Daisymaes Desmond Decker, liked his head & ears, good front & rear, good coat & colour, very good angulation, moved out well; 2 Williams' Snowmeadow Peregrine Piper, loved his make & shape, did not settle; 3 Matti & Omitogun's Frontline Mr Feelgood. OD (7) 1 Satherley's Elkis Aquila of Silkcroft, grand head shape, well placed ears, large nostrils, excellent body shape, good depth, true mover both ways. CC; 2 Carter's Ch Chloeanco Hunni Dream, compact dog, pleasing head & ears, very good angulation, excellent coat & condition, moved out well. RCC; 3 Fallon's Ch Janeyjimjams Jenson. PB (4) 1 Hobson & Leigh's Abique Wild Wrapped In Ivy, quality youngster, lovely forehand, correct topline, plenty behind, pleasure to see her move, should do really well. BP; 2 Moran's Abique Wild She's By Design, another promising youngster, correct bite, well placed ears. When she settles will trouble the best; 3 Collins-Kennedy & Collins' Ballinvounig Take A Chance JB (6) 1 Dowdy's Denzilly Sweet Rebel, quality compact bitch, pleasing head & ears, good coat & colour, moved very well. Needs to settle a little coming; 2 Jones' Zaraslake Pumpkin Pie at Silverluka, very sound bitch, liked her body shape. Ears need to settle; 3 Johnson's Garseyno Gold Imp. PGB (4) 1 Ford's Kanjuley Obi The Best, typy head & ears, lovely dark expressive eyes, excellent front, very sound both ways, correct coat; 2 Busby's Calvenace Killer Queen at Zakby, typy bitch, pleasing body shape with good depth, moved soundly; 3 Thoburn's Daisymaes Doris Day with Northridge. LB (8) 1 Munn's Snowmeadow Peggy Phurrari, top quality bitch from this well known affix, lovely dark eye, good angulation, well placed shoulders, excellent body condition, the right coat & texture, should make up. RCC; 2 Satherley's Silkcroft Colour Of Magic, another quality bitch who has all the credentials, just lacked a little in condition of 1 but another who should gain her title; 3 Watkins' Chloeanco Hunni Caress for Zaraslake. OB (8) 1 Wethington's Ch Fantasa Blonde Lilley, top quality bitch, very worthy ch, excellent forehand, couldn't stand wrong, the best of topline both standing & on the move, correct set on with plenty behind, very good angulations, moved so well & expertly handled. CC & BOB; 2 Tilley's Starzak Solid Gold Ez Action, pleasing head, little light in eye. Good coat & condition, moved with drive; 3 Ford's Kenjuley Scarlet And Gold. Breeder Munn. BILL BROWNE-COLE |
